Évolution de la recherche empirique sur l'interprétation de conférence — Dans un historique de la recherche sur l'interprétation, les années 90 correspondent à une période de renouveau après une prise de conscience (années 50 et 60), une période expérimentale (années 65 à 75) et une période de stagnation due au protectionnisme de certains praticiens au pouvoir (75 à fin des années 80). Ce renouveau se traduit par une plus grande ouverture interdisciplinaire et inter-centres et par une sensibilisation à la recherche empirique, mais celle-ci reste faible : les chercheurs, surtout des interprètes-enseignants, sont peu nombreux et n'ont pas été formés à la recherche et aux disciplines cognitives pertinentes; les centres sont peu nombreux, petits, dispersés et sans infrastructure institutionnelle. Les perspectives d'évolution restent incertaines.
